#25f355 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#25f355 is composed of 14.5% red, 95.3% green and 33.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 65% yellow and 4.7% black. It has a hue angle of 134 degrees, a saturation of 89.6% and a lightness of 54.9%. #25f355 color hex could be obtained by blending #4affaa with #00e700. Closest websafe color is: #33ff66.

#25f355 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#25f355 has RGB values of R:37, G:243, B:85 and CMYK values of C:0.85, M:0, Y:0.65,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 2487125.
